Michelangelo Falvetti
Michelangelo Falvetti (1642–1692) was a composer.

Overview
Born at Melicuccà in 1642, died at Messina in 1692.
In detail
the recorded working language is Italian.
The authority associates the name with Baroque music.
Positions recorded include chapelmaster.
Works named in the authority record are Il diluvio universale and Il Nabucco.
